When contemplating towing gear, some of the critical components is the hitch. Hitches are available in varied designs, similar to receiver hitches, fifth-wheel hitches, and gooseneck hitches, each serving a unique purpose relying on the towing wants. Receiver hitches are commonly used for standard towing, permitting for the attachment of different accessories like ball mounts and tow bars. Fifth-wheel and gooseneck hitches are specifically designed for heavier loads, usually utilized in trailers and campers.

 

 


 

 

The hitch’s weight rating is a crucial issue to consider, as it determines the maximum weight that can safely be towed. Choosing a hitch that matches or exceeds the weight of the load is essential to stop accidents and equipment damage. Always confirm that the towing capacity of the car aligns with the hitch specifications. This alignment ensures that the combination of car and towing gear works cohesively.

Another basic element is the towing ball. The ball should match the dimensions of the coupler on the trailer. Standard sizes typically embody 1-7/8 inches, 2 inches, and 2-5/16 inches, and using the proper size is important for secure connections. Mismatched sizes can result in safety hazards, compromising the soundness of the trailer during transport.

Safety chains also form a half of the towing gear that should by no means be ignored. These chains serve as a important backup measure in the occasion of a hitch failure. Properly anchored safety chains not only improve security but also adjust to legal necessities in most jurisdictions. Ensuring these chains are in good condition and accurately anchored can forestall serious accidents on the highway.

 

Brake controllers are another element that can’t be ignored when discussing towing gear. When towing trailers equipped with brakes, a brake controller is important to synchronize the brakes of the towing car and the trailer. This synchronization is important for maintaining management and preventing skidding or jackknifing, particularly in opposed weather situations.

 

Towing mirrors are also a vital accessory to enhance visibility. They allow drivers to see past their vehicle and the trailer, which helps in lane modifications and parking maneuvers. Properly adjusted towing mirrors not solely improve safety but in addition enhance confidence when navigating roadways.

In addition to the essential parts of towing gear, it’s essential to conduct common inspections. An inspection focuses on the condition of the hitch, wiring, and brake features among other components. Periodic checks can help determine wear and tear before they become vital problems, permitting for timely repairs.

 

For those that engage in off-road towing, specialised gear may be needed. Heavy-duty tow straps and recovery gear, corresponding to winches, become important in conditions the place autos get stuck. These instruments require a unique approach, with an emphasis on energy and sturdiness. Ensuring that off-road towing gear is rated for the vehicle’s weight is vital to avoid equipment failure.
